WiFi WAN settings for DHCP
Select this setting if there is a DHCP server on the net-
work, which is therefore automatically assigned a new IP
address by the industrial router. Please also contact your
network administrator to confirm this!
WiFi WAN settings for static IP
Select this setting if connection to the Internet is already
established via an existing router that is not acting as a
DHCP sever, or if no server is set up to assign addresses.
You should also select this setting if you have received
a static address from your ISP, e.g. if you have a leased
line. A DNS server address must however still be entered.
